Stretching from Lake Ontario to Rice Lake, the Township of Alnwick-Haldimand includes the communities of Grafton and Roseneath Home to Ste. Anne's Spa and CJS bottling, the Township's is based on agriculture, tourism and resource extraction. Much of the Township is located on or near the Oak Ridges Moraine, so industrial opportunities are limited. As a community located on the 401, distribution is a target industry, as are lifestyle opportunities such as bed 'n breakfast or farm vacations. The Roseneath Carousel anchors the recreational and residential opportunities in the northern portion of the Township.
